A U.S. judge dismissed Donald Trump's defamation lawsuit against the Wall Street Journal over a report linking his name to a 2003 birthday greeting for Jeffrey Epstein, but allowed the case to be re-filed. The ruling is a procedural setback rather than a merits decision, limiting immediate financial or market impact.
